Step back in time and immerse yourself in the architectural splendor of a bygone era with The Colonial Architecture of Philadelphia by Frank Cousins and Phil M. Riley. This captivating masterpiece, once lost to the sands of time, has been lovingly restored and republished by Alpha Editions, making it a must-have collector's item and a cultural treasure for today's and future generations. Unveiling the timeless elegance of Philadelphia's colonial architecture, this book offers a rich tapestry of history, art, and design. With vivid descriptions and stunning illustrations, it captures the essence of a city that shaped America's architectural heritage. Whether you're a casual reader or a devoted collector of classic literature, this edition promises to transport you to the cobblestone streets and grand facades of 18th-century Philadelphia. More than just a reprint, this beautifully restored edition is a testament to the enduring allure of colonial design. Discover the stories behind the structures, the visionaries who built them, and the legacy they left behind.
